Structured Proficiency Programs
Structured proficiency programs are necessary for efficiently educating individuals with dyslexia. These programs concentrate on the organized and explicit guideline of analysis, composing, and punctuation. They make use of a step-by-step strategy that stresses phonics, which suggests you'll find out to translate words based on their noises. When you participate in organized literacy, you'll discover that it constructs your abilities progressively, guaranteeing you understand each component prior to relocating to the following.
You'll additionally benefit from the clear, direct teaching techniques these programs use. This suggests much less guesswork and even more self-confidence as you find out. Structured literacy is created to cater specifically to the needs of students with dyslexia, resolving their unique obstacles. You'll usually see consistent regimens that assist strengthen knowing and retention.
In addition, structured proficiency programs sustain understanding by instructing you how to examine message and understand its definition. This technique not just boosts your reading capacities but likewise fosters a love for analysis.
Multi-Sensory Learning Techniques
While traditional reading techniques typically concentrate entirely on aesthetic or acoustic learning, multi-sensory learning methods involve several senses to improve understanding and retention for individuals with dyslexia. These strategies assist you connect new info with existing understanding, making learning more effective.
One reliable approach is making use of tactile products, like textured letters or sandpaper shapes. When you trace these letters while saying the sounds they make, you activate touch, view, and audio all at once. This can enhance your memory and improve recall.
Integrating activity right into discovering can additionally be valuable. As an example, you may utilize gestures or body movements to stand for words or concepts, making the details much more memorable. Participating in activities like creating words in the air can better strengthen your understanding.

One popular choice is text-to-speech software, which reads message aloud, helping you far better comprehend composed product. This feature is specifically useful for prolonged files or books.
Another efficient device is speech-to-text software application. By permitting you to speak your ideas instead of typing them, it lessens the obstacles you could face with spelling and composing fluency.
Furthermore, word forecast software application can assist you by recommending words as you type, making it less complicated to share your concepts without getting stuck.
E-readers and electronic platforms typically come with personalized setups that let you adjust font dimension, history color, and spacing, helping reduce visual tension.
Lastly, apps made to reinforce phonological understanding and analysis abilities can provide interesting practice in a fun format.

Parental Participation Approaches
Adult participation plays a crucial duty in sustaining children with dyslexia, as moms and dads can straight affect their kid's discovering journey. By actively taking part in your kid's education, you can help them get rid of challenges and build self-confidence.
Below are some reliable approaches you can utilize:
1. ** Create a helpful home environment **: Mark a silent, well-lit space for reading and homework. Ensure your kid really feels comfy and urged to ask concerns.
2. ** Encourage routine reading **: Read with each other daily, selecting books that match their passions and reading level. This technique enhances their skills and promotes a love for literary works.
3. ** Connect with teachers **: Keep open lines of interaction with your youngster's instructors. Routinely review your youngster's progress and any problems. Cooperation can cause much more tailored assistance.
4. ** Celebrate success **: Acknowledge and celebrate your youngster's successes, despite just how small. Favorable support improves their motivation and self-esteem, making them more anxious to discover.
